A meteoroid hits eclipsed Moon

On January 20-21, 2019, the last total lunar eclipse occured until 2021. And it was truly beautiful one. The Moon was not only orange-red this time, but also showed clearly visible bluish tint of turquoise effect caused by Earth’s ozone layer. Colors of the longest eclipse

Colors of the longest eclipse

Enjoy the colors of the century’s longest lunar eclipse on 27 July 2018. The Moon was close to its distant point of lunar orbit, making the apogee lunar eclipse.
